Professional Documents
Culture Documents
Composite Simulations in ANSYS WB 12
Composite Simulations in ANSYS WB 12
The first command deletes the real constant definition associated with the
part. MATID tells the program that it is to use the material associated with
the part. This line must be present.
The second defines the shell section. This line must be present.
One secdata line is to be defined for each lamellae.
The standard ANSYS commands for defining section definitions apply, so you
can define asmany SECDATA commands as required for each layer. Note that if
you have multiple materials, you may need to add "MP" commands in this
Commands object to define material IDs (e.g., material ID #2000), then reference
the material ID for a particular layer. You can also use other section commands
like SECOFFSET and such, as needed.
If you want to save output data for all layers, you can also add
"keyopt,MATID,8,1" or "keyopt,MATID,8,2", depending on whether you want to
exclude or include the midlayer output.
Solve the model, and the composite definition will be used. Note, however, that
postprocessing must be done in ANSYS General Postprocessor or via
"Commands" objects under the "Solution" branch in WB Simulation. This is
because WB Simulation knows nothing of the composite definition, so the stress
output for surface bodies with composite definition will not be correct inside of
WB Simulation.
Further detailed information on ANSYS shell element capabilities and definition
can be found in Chapter 17 "Shell Analysis and Cross Sections" in the ANSYS
Structural Analysis Guide.
Also, Chapter 13 "Composites" of the ANSYS Structural Analysis Guide is also
useful, especially if failure definitions are required.
Short example:
! Commands inserted into this file will be executed just after material definitions
in /PREP7.
! The material number for this body is equal to the parameter "matid".
! Active UNIT system in Workbench when this object was created: Metric (mm,
kg, N, s, mV, mA)
rdele,MATID
sectype,MATID,shell
secdata, 1,MATID,0,3 !TK, MAT, THETA, NUMPT, LayerName
secdata, 1,MATID,0,3
secoffset,MID
seccontrol,0,0,0, 0, 1, 1, 1
!TK = Thickness of shell layer. Zero thickness (not valid for SHELL131 and
SHELL132) indicates a dropped layer. The sum of all layer thicknesses must be
greater than zero. The total thickness can be tapered via the SECFUNCTION
command.
!MAT = Material ID for layer (any current-technology material model is available
for SHELL181, SOLID185 Layered Solid, SOLID186 Layered Solid, SOLSH190,
SHELL208, and SHELL209, including UserMat). MAT is required for a composite
(multi-layered) laminate. For a homogeneous (single-layered) shell, the default is
the MAT command setting. Use the TREF and/or the MP, REFT commands to
address multiple reference temperatures.
!THETA = Angle (in degrees) of layer element coordinate system with respect to
element coordinate system (ESYS).